Lattice chiral effective field theory with three-body interactions at next-to-next-to-leading order

abstract
We consider low-energy nucleons at next-to-next-to-leading order in lattice chiral effective field theory. Three-body interactions first appear at this order, and we discuss several methods for determining three-body interaction coefficients on the lattice. We compute the energy of the triton and low-energy neutron-deuteron scattering phase shifts in the spin-doublet and spin-quartet channels using Luescher's finite volume method. In the four-nucleon system we calculate the energy of the alpha particle using auxiliary fields and projection Monte Carlo.

Ab initio lattice study of neutron-alpha scattering with chiral forces at N3LO
A lattice calculation of neutron-helium-4 scattering with chiral forces at N3LO matches empirical phase shifts in the 2S1/2 and 2P3/2 channels but not the 2P1/2 channel, pointing to limitations in the three-nucleon force.
